tty_dev          2682 drivers/char/pcmcia/synclink_cs.c 	struct device *tty_dev;
tty_dev          2719 drivers/char/pcmcia/synclink_cs.c 	tty_dev = tty_port_register_device(&info->port, serial_driver, info->line,
tty_dev          2721 drivers/char/pcmcia/synclink_cs.c 	if (IS_ERR(tty_dev)) {
tty_dev          2722 drivers/char/pcmcia/synclink_cs.c 		ret = PTR_ERR(tty_dev);
tty_dev           385 drivers/ipack/devices/ipoctal.c 		struct device *tty_dev;
tty_dev           397 drivers/ipack/devices/ipoctal.c 		tty_dev = tty_port_register_device(&channel->tty_port, tty, i, NULL);
tty_dev           398 drivers/ipack/devices/ipoctal.c 		if (IS_ERR(tty_dev)) {
tty_dev           403 drivers/ipack/devices/ipoctal.c 		dev_set_drvdata(tty_dev, channel);
tty_dev          2146 drivers/staging/fwserial/fwserial.c 	struct device *tty_dev;
tty_dev          2205 drivers/staging/fwserial/fwserial.c 		tty_dev = tty_port_register_device(&serial->ports[j]->port,
tty_dev          2209 drivers/staging/fwserial/fwserial.c 		if (IS_ERR(tty_dev)) {
tty_dev          2210 drivers/staging/fwserial/fwserial.c 			err = PTR_ERR(tty_dev);
tty_dev          2216 drivers/staging/fwserial/fwserial.c 		serial->ports[j]->device = tty_dev;
tty_dev           182 drivers/staging/gdm724x/gdm_mux.c 				mux_dev->tty_dev,
tty_dev           195 drivers/staging/gdm724x/gdm_mux.c 					mux_dev->tty_dev,
tty_dev           272 drivers/staging/gdm724x/gdm_mux.c 				  struct tty_dev *tty_dev, int complete))
tty_dev           497 drivers/staging/gdm724x/gdm_mux.c 	struct tty_dev *tty_dev;
tty_dev           518 drivers/staging/gdm724x/gdm_mux.c 	tty_dev = kzalloc(sizeof(*tty_dev), GFP_KERNEL);
tty_dev           519 drivers/staging/gdm724x/gdm_mux.c 	if (!tty_dev) {
tty_dev           531 drivers/staging/gdm724x/gdm_mux.c 	tty_dev->priv_dev = (void *)mux_dev;
tty_dev           532 drivers/staging/gdm724x/gdm_mux.c 	tty_dev->send_func = gdm_mux_send;
tty_dev           533 drivers/staging/gdm724x/gdm_mux.c 	tty_dev->recv_func = gdm_mux_recv;
tty_dev           534 drivers/staging/gdm724x/gdm_mux.c 	tty_dev->send_control = gdm_mux_send_control;
tty_dev           536 drivers/staging/gdm724x/gdm_mux.c 	ret = register_lte_tty_device(tty_dev, &intf->dev);
tty_dev           541 drivers/staging/gdm724x/gdm_mux.c 		mux_dev->tty_dev = tty_dev;
tty_dev           547 drivers/staging/gdm724x/gdm_mux.c 	usb_set_intfdata(intf, tty_dev);
tty_dev           552 drivers/staging/gdm724x/gdm_mux.c 	unregister_lte_tty_device(tty_dev);
tty_dev           555 drivers/staging/gdm724x/gdm_mux.c 	kfree(tty_dev);
tty_dev           564 drivers/staging/gdm724x/gdm_mux.c 	struct tty_dev *tty_dev;
tty_dev           568 drivers/staging/gdm724x/gdm_mux.c 	tty_dev = usb_get_intfdata(intf);
tty_dev           570 drivers/staging/gdm724x/gdm_mux.c 	mux_dev = tty_dev->priv_dev;
tty_dev           573 drivers/staging/gdm724x/gdm_mux.c 	unregister_lte_tty_device(tty_dev);
tty_dev           576 drivers/staging/gdm724x/gdm_mux.c 	kfree(tty_dev);
tty_dev           583 drivers/staging/gdm724x/gdm_mux.c 	struct tty_dev *tty_dev;
tty_dev           589 drivers/staging/gdm724x/gdm_mux.c 	tty_dev = usb_get_intfdata(intf);
tty_dev           590 drivers/staging/gdm724x/gdm_mux.c 	mux_dev = tty_dev->priv_dev;
tty_dev           616 drivers/staging/gdm724x/gdm_mux.c 	struct tty_dev *tty_dev;
tty_dev           620 drivers/staging/gdm724x/gdm_mux.c 	tty_dev = usb_get_intfdata(intf);
tty_dev           621 drivers/staging/gdm724x/gdm_mux.c 	mux_dev = tty_dev->priv_dev;
tty_dev            55 drivers/staging/gdm724x/gdm_mux.h 			struct tty_dev *tty_dev,
tty_dev            79 drivers/staging/gdm724x/gdm_mux.h 		     struct tty_dev *tty_dev,
tty_dev            82 drivers/staging/gdm724x/gdm_mux.h 	struct tty_dev *tty_dev;
tty_dev            30 drivers/staging/gdm724x/gdm_tty.c #define GDM_TTY_READY(gdm) (gdm && gdm->tty_dev && gdm->port.count)
tty_dev           117 drivers/staging/gdm724x/gdm_tty.c 				 struct tty_dev *tty_dev,
tty_dev           120 drivers/staging/gdm724x/gdm_tty.c 	struct gdm *gdm = tty_dev->gdm[index];
tty_dev           124 drivers/staging/gdm724x/gdm_tty.c 			gdm->tty_dev->recv_func(gdm->tty_dev->priv_dev,
tty_dev           139 drivers/staging/gdm724x/gdm_tty.c 		gdm->tty_dev->recv_func(gdm->tty_dev->priv_dev,
tty_dev           171 drivers/staging/gdm724x/gdm_tty.c 		gdm->tty_dev->send_func(gdm->tty_dev->priv_dev,
tty_dev           196 drivers/staging/gdm724x/gdm_tty.c int register_lte_tty_device(struct tty_dev *tty_dev, struct device *device)
tty_dev           222 drivers/staging/gdm724x/gdm_tty.c 		tty_dev->gdm[i] = gdm;
tty_dev           228 drivers/staging/gdm724x/gdm_tty.c 		gdm->tty_dev = tty_dev;
tty_dev           235 drivers/staging/gdm724x/gdm_tty.c 		gdm->tty_dev->recv_func(gdm->tty_dev->priv_dev,
tty_dev           241 drivers/staging/gdm724x/gdm_tty.c void unregister_lte_tty_device(struct tty_dev *tty_dev)
tty_dev           248 drivers/staging/gdm724x/gdm_tty.c 		gdm = tty_dev->gdm[i];
tty_dev            26 drivers/staging/gdm724x/gdm_tty.h 	struct tty_dev *tty_dev;
tty_dev            44 drivers/staging/gdm724x/gdm_tty.h 				   struct tty_dev *tty_dev,
tty_dev            56 drivers/staging/gdm724x/gdm_tty.h int register_lte_tty_device(struct tty_dev *tty_dev, struct device *dev);
tty_dev            57 drivers/staging/gdm724x/gdm_tty.h void unregister_lte_tty_device(struct tty_dev *tty_dev);
tty_dev           824 drivers/staging/greybus/uart.c 	struct device *tty_dev;
tty_dev           908 drivers/staging/greybus/uart.c 	tty_dev = tty_port_register_device(&gb_tty->port, gb_tty_driver, minor,
tty_dev           910 drivers/staging/greybus/uart.c 	if (IS_ERR(tty_dev)) {
tty_dev           911 drivers/staging/greybus/uart.c 		retval = PTR_ERR(tty_dev);
tty_dev           699 drivers/staging/isdn/gigaset/common.c 	cs->tty_dev = NULL;
tty_dev           406 drivers/staging/isdn/gigaset/gigaset.h 	struct device *tty_dev;
tty_dev           515 drivers/staging/isdn/gigaset/interface.c 	cs->tty_dev = tty_port_register_device(&cs->port, drv->tty,
tty_dev           518 drivers/staging/isdn/gigaset/interface.c 	if (!IS_ERR(cs->tty_dev))
tty_dev           519 drivers/staging/isdn/gigaset/interface.c 		dev_set_drvdata(cs->tty_dev, cs);
tty_dev           522 drivers/staging/isdn/gigaset/interface.c 		cs->tty_dev = NULL;
tty_dev           537 drivers/staging/isdn/gigaset/interface.c 	cs->tty_dev = NULL;
tty_dev            61 drivers/staging/isdn/gigaset/proc.c 	if (!cs->tty_dev)
tty_dev            65 drivers/staging/isdn/gigaset/proc.c 	device_remove_file(cs->tty_dev, &dev_attr_cidmode);
tty_dev            71 drivers/staging/isdn/gigaset/proc.c 	if (!cs->tty_dev)
tty_dev            75 drivers/staging/isdn/gigaset/proc.c 	if (device_create_file(cs->tty_dev, &dev_attr_cidmode))
tty_dev          2562 drivers/tty/mxser.c 	struct device *tty_dev;
tty_dev          2647 drivers/tty/mxser.c 		tty_dev = tty_port_register_device(&brd->ports[i].port,
tty_dev          2649 drivers/tty/mxser.c 		if (IS_ERR(tty_dev)) {
tty_dev          2650 drivers/tty/mxser.c 			retval = PTR_ERR(tty_dev);
tty_dev          2703 drivers/tty/mxser.c 	struct device *tty_dev;
tty_dev          2756 drivers/tty/mxser.c 			tty_dev = tty_port_register_device(&brd->ports[i].port,
tty_dev          2758 drivers/tty/mxser.c 			if (IS_ERR(tty_dev)) {
tty_dev          1417 drivers/tty/nozomi.c 		struct device *tty_dev;
tty_dev          1422 drivers/tty/nozomi.c 		tty_dev = tty_port_register_device(&port->port, ntty_driver,
tty_dev          1425 drivers/tty/nozomi.c 		if (IS_ERR(tty_dev)) {
tty_dev          1426 drivers/tty/nozomi.c 			ret = PTR_ERR(tty_dev);
tty_dev           802 drivers/tty/serial/ifx6x60.c 	if (ifx_dev->tty_dev)
tty_dev           832 drivers/tty/serial/ifx6x60.c 	ifx_dev->tty_dev = tty_port_register_device(pport, tty_drv,
tty_dev           834 drivers/tty/serial/ifx6x60.c 	if (IS_ERR(ifx_dev->tty_dev)) {
tty_dev           837 drivers/tty/serial/ifx6x60.c 		ret = PTR_ERR(ifx_dev->tty_dev);
tty_dev            65 drivers/tty/serial/ifx6x60.h 	struct device *tty_dev;
tty_dev          2154 drivers/tty/serial/serial_core.c 	struct device *tty_dev;
tty_dev          2159 drivers/tty/serial/serial_core.c 	tty_dev = device_find_child(uport->dev, &match, serial_match_port);
tty_dev          2160 drivers/tty/serial/serial_core.c 	if (tty_dev && device_may_wakeup(tty_dev)) {
tty_dev          2162 drivers/tty/serial/serial_core.c 		put_device(tty_dev);
tty_dev          2166 drivers/tty/serial/serial_core.c 	put_device(tty_dev);
tty_dev          2216 drivers/tty/serial/serial_core.c 	struct device *tty_dev;
tty_dev          2222 drivers/tty/serial/serial_core.c 	tty_dev = device_find_child(uport->dev, &match, serial_match_port);
tty_dev          2223 drivers/tty/serial/serial_core.c 	if (!uport->suspended && device_may_wakeup(tty_dev)) {
tty_dev          2226 drivers/tty/serial/serial_core.c 		put_device(tty_dev);
tty_dev          2230 drivers/tty/serial/serial_core.c 	put_device(tty_dev);
tty_dev          2792 drivers/tty/serial/serial_core.c 	struct device *tty_dev;
tty_dev          2860 drivers/tty/serial/serial_core.c 	tty_dev = tty_port_register_device_attr_serdev(port, drv->tty_driver,
tty_dev          2862 drivers/tty/serial/serial_core.c 	if (!IS_ERR(tty_dev)) {
tty_dev          2863 drivers/tty/serial/serial_core.c 		device_set_wakeup_capable(tty_dev, 1);
tty_dev          1171 drivers/usb/class/cdc-acm.c 	struct device *tty_dev;
tty_dev          1495 drivers/usb/class/cdc-acm.c 	tty_dev = tty_port_register_device(&acm->port, acm_tty_driver, minor,
tty_dev          1497 drivers/usb/class/cdc-acm.c 	if (IS_ERR(tty_dev)) {
tty_dev          1498 drivers/usb/class/cdc-acm.c 		rv = PTR_ERR(tty_dev);
tty_dev          1214 drivers/usb/gadget/function/u_serial.c 	struct device			*tty_dev;
tty_dev          1236 drivers/usb/gadget/function/u_serial.c 	tty_dev = tty_port_register_device(&ports[port_num].port->port,
tty_dev          1238 drivers/usb/gadget/function/u_serial.c 	if (IS_ERR(tty_dev)) {
tty_dev          1241 drivers/usb/gadget/function/u_serial.c 				__func__, port_num, PTR_ERR(tty_dev));
tty_dev          1243 drivers/usb/gadget/function/u_serial.c 		ret = PTR_ERR(tty_dev);
tty_dev           446 drivers/usb/host/xhci-dbgtty.c 	struct device		*tty_dev;
tty_dev           451 drivers/usb/host/xhci-dbgtty.c 	tty_dev = tty_port_register_device(&port->port,
tty_dev           453 drivers/usb/host/xhci-dbgtty.c 	if (IS_ERR(tty_dev)) {
tty_dev           454 drivers/usb/host/xhci-dbgtty.c 		ret = PTR_ERR(tty_dev);
tty_dev            42 drivers/usb/serial/bus.c 	struct device *tty_dev;
tty_dev            63 drivers/usb/serial/bus.c 	tty_dev = tty_port_register_device(&port->port, usb_serial_tty_driver,
tty_dev            65 drivers/usb/serial/bus.c 	if (IS_ERR(tty_dev)) {
tty_dev            66 drivers/usb/serial/bus.c 		retval = PTR_ERR(tty_dev);
tty_dev            65 net/bluetooth/rfcomm/tty.c 	struct device		*tty_dev;
tty_dev            96 net/bluetooth/rfcomm/tty.c 	if (dev->tty_dev)
tty_dev           135 net/bluetooth/rfcomm/tty.c 	if (dev->tty_dev->parent)
tty_dev           136 net/bluetooth/rfcomm/tty.c 		device_move(dev->tty_dev, NULL, DPM_ORDER_DEV_LAST);
tty_dev           195 net/bluetooth/rfcomm/tty.c 		device_move(dev->tty_dev, &conn->dev, DPM_ORDER_DEV_AFTER_PARENT);
tty_dev           201 net/bluetooth/rfcomm/tty.c static ssize_t show_address(struct device *tty_dev, struct device_attribute *attr, char *buf)
tty_dev           203 net/bluetooth/rfcomm/tty.c 	struct rfcomm_dev *dev = dev_get_drvdata(tty_dev);
tty_dev           207 net/bluetooth/rfcomm/tty.c static ssize_t show_channel(struct device *tty_dev, struct device_attribute *attr, char *buf)
tty_dev           209 net/bluetooth/rfcomm/tty.c 	struct rfcomm_dev *dev = dev_get_drvdata(tty_dev);
tty_dev           337 net/bluetooth/rfcomm/tty.c 	dev->tty_dev = tty;
tty_dev           339 net/bluetooth/rfcomm/tty.c 	dev_set_drvdata(dev->tty_dev, dev);
tty_dev           341 net/bluetooth/rfcomm/tty.c 	if (device_create_file(dev->tty_dev, &dev_attr_address) < 0)
tty_dev           344 net/bluetooth/rfcomm/tty.c 	if (device_create_file(dev->tty_dev, &dev_attr_channel) < 0)